Lynne Spears Has ‘Mixed Feelings’ Over Her Daughter Britney Spears’ Conservatorship

Even though the rest of the world agrees that it’s about time Britney Spears is given her freedom back, her mother Lynne Spears is holding back on that idea. In fact, sources close to the singer say that her mother has “mixed feelings” over her conservatorship battle.

Britney’s father, Jamie Spears, has had complete control over the singer’s finances and many other aspects of her life since 2008. Here’s what you need to know.

According to Page Six, Lynne feels rather “torn” about her daughter’s situation, which apparently led to a fight and then a 911 call the night before Britney’s heartbreaking testimony.

When asked about the conservatorship, Lynne told The New Yorker – in a hushed whisper – “I got mixed feelings about everything. I don’t know what to think. It’s a lot of pain, a lot of worry.”

The New Yorker also says that Britney Spears called 911 the night before the testimony as she wanted to report herself as a victim of abuse. The call has since been confirmed by the Ventura County law enforcement department.

During her court hearing, Britney blamed her family for the worsened mental state due to the tight control they have over her conservatorship.

She said, “I would honestly like to sue my family, to be totally honest with you.I also would like to be able to share my story with the world, and what they did to me, instead of it being a hush-hush secret to benefit all of them. I want to be able to be heard on what they did to me by making mekeep this in for so long. It is not good for my heart. I’ve been so angry, and I cry every day.”

During her court hearing, Britney made it clear that she wants her conservatorship to end immediately without any testing and does not want to attend therapy twice a week. She also wants to handpick her own attorney.

As many fans already know, Britney Spears’ conservatorship is split into two parts – one is for her estate and financial affairs, the other is for her as a person. Under this legal agreement, the singer has not controlled her finances since 2008.

Britney has previously made her feelings about the court-ordered conservatorship known through her lawyer Samuel Ingham, including last year, when he said she was scared of her father and would not perform again while he controlled her life.
